Hi hope someone may be able to give some useful advice,,, we bought my son a personalised number plate for his 21st birthday present, nothing flash but containing his initials. Unfortunately someone smashed into his car last November writing it off and he did not get enough money to get himself a new car. He paid the £105 to keep his number plate but this runs out shortly so we thought the best option would be to sell it. We bought it fromDVLA for £250 but they don't buy back.
Does anybody please know the best place to try and sell it for hopefully as much or close to what we paid for it.

Ebay, Gumtree, Local paper, Card in the post office window.
Its possible that you wont get the retention fee for it.
Try advertising it and then maybe just let it go if it doesnt sell?Censorship Reigns Supreme in Troll City...0 -
DVLA charge a ridiculous amount for their modern numbers.
You might be luck to get £50 for it on the open market.
Depends upon his initials of course, and how 'old' -ie the year the number dates from.0 -
tortoiseshellcat wrote: »We bought it fromDVLA for £250 but they don't buy back.
Because all you bought was the right to display the number. The DVLA still 'own' it.
How about transferring the number to another family member's car. It would still cost the transfer fee but at least you wouldn't lose the number.0 -
